Study Summary
The purpose of this study is to evaluate a new disposable supra-glottic airway device, the i-gel airway (Intersurgical Ltd., Wokingham, England). We propose to test its ease of insertion, position within the airway, drain tube patency and anatomic sealing properties during mechanical ventilation in non-obese anesthetized patients undergoing elective general surgery. The study device will be compared to the current standard in the industry, the LMA Unique.
Primary Outcome
The total time to intubation was measured from the beginning of supraglottic airway device (SGA) insertion to successful endotracheal tube intubation, verified by detection of CO2 on the capnogram (anesthesia machine).
